Biography of Floyd Mayweather
Floyd Mayweather's Early Life
Floyd Mayweather Jr. was born on February 25, 1977, in Grand Rapids, Michigan. From a young age, he was exposed to the world of boxing, thanks to his father, Floyd Mayweather Sr., and his uncle, Roger Mayweather, both former professional boxers. Growing up in a tough neighborhood, Mayweather found solace in the sport, which became his passion and eventual career.
Professional Career Beginnings
Mayweather's professional career began in 1996, and he quickly rose through the ranks, showcasing exceptional talent and determination. His early fights laid the foundation for his future success, earning him a reputation as a formidable opponent with unmatched skill.

How Tall is Floyd Mayweather?
Floyd Mayweather's height is 5 feet 8 inches (173 cm). This stature, combined with his incredible agility and reach, has been a key factor in his success as a boxer. While not the tallest in the sport, Mayweather's height provides him with a balanced and versatile fighting style that has proven unbeatable throughout his career.

Career Highlights
Unbeaten Streak
Floyd Mayweather retired with an undefeated record of 50-0, a testament to his exceptional skill and dedication. His career was marked by numerous high-profile fights against some of the best boxers in history, each adding to his legacy.
Key Fights
Some of Mayweather's most memorable bouts include his fights against Manny Pacquiao, Oscar De La Hoya, and Canelo Alvarez. These matches not only showcased his talent but also broke records in terms of pay-per-view sales and revenue generation.

Breaking Records
Floyd Mayweather holds several records in the boxing world, including the highest-paid athlete in history. His fights have generated billions in revenue, solidifying his status as one of the most successful athletes of all time.
Net Worth and Earnings
With an estimated net worth of over $700 million, Floyd Mayweather's earnings are a reflection of his success both inside and outside the ring. His ventures in business, endorsements, and investments have contributed significantly to his wealth.
Height Comparison with Other Boxers
When compared to other boxers, Mayweather's height places him in a competitive position. While fighters like Andre Ward (6'1") and Joe Frazier (5'11") are taller, Mayweather's agility and reach compensate for any perceived disadvantage.
Training and Physical Attributes
Floyd Mayweather's rigorous training regimen has been instrumental in maintaining his physical condition. His workouts focus on endurance, strength, and flexibility, ensuring he remains at peak performance. His height and weight are carefully managed to optimize his fighting capabilities.
Awards and Achievements
Floyd Mayweather has received numerous awards throughout his career, including the Ring Magazine Fighter of the Year and the Best Fighter ESPY Award multiple times. His contributions to boxing have earned him a place in the International Boxing Hall of Fame.
